> The "broken in pipe" handler of the USB-HDM calls most_stop_enqueue() to
> stop the MBO traffic before returning all MBOs back to the Mostcore.  As
> the enqueue() call from the Mostcore may run in parallel with the
> most_stop_enqueue(), the HDM may run into the inconsistent state and
> crash the kernel.
> 
> This patch synchronizes enqueue(), most_stop_enqueue() and
> most_resume_enqueue() with a mutex, hence avoiding the race condition.
